Patricia McGregor Will Be The Next Artistic Director Of New York Theatre Workshop


New York Theatre Workshop announced today that Patricia McGregor will succeed James C. Nicola as Artistic Director, following a yearlong search led by ALJP Consulting and a dedicated search committee of artists, staff and Trustees.

New York Theatre Workshop 2022 Gala to Honor Artistic Director James C. Nicola


New York Theatre Workshop announced today that the NYTW 2022 Gala will honor Artistic Director James C. Nicola, who will depart NYTW after 34 years on June 30, 2022. The Gala will be held on Monday April 11 at 6PM at Capitale (130 Bowery, New York, NY 10013).

James C. Nicola to Step Down From Artistic Director Position at New York Theatre Workshop in Summer 2022


New York Theatre Workshop announced today that Artistic Director James C. Nicola will depart the theater on June 30, 2022. Nicola has been the Artistic Director of New York Theatre Workshop since 1988.

New York Theatre Workshop Announces Retirement of Associate Artistic Director Linda S. Chapman


New York Theatre Workshop announced today that Associate Artistic Director Linda S. Chapman will retire at the end of the year following 25 years with the company. Chapman joined the company in 1995 and has served as an instrumental curator, advocate and collaborator.
